Statistical model complexity, within cryptocurrency, options trading, and financial derivatives, fundamentally refers to the degree of intricacy inherent in a quantitative model used for pricing, risk management, or strategy development. It’s a critical consideration, balancing predictive power against the risk of overfitting and computational burden. A higher complexity often allows for capturing nuanced market behaviors, but simultaneously increases the potential for spurious correlations and reduced generalizability across different market regimes. Consequently, practitioners must carefully evaluate the trade-off between model sophistication and its practical utility, especially given the volatile and often unpredictable nature of crypto assets.
